Ontario Celebrates Completion of Ilderton Water Storage System

Jun 25, 2015

Ontario is helping ensure that the residents of Ilderton have access to a more reliable water supply for daily use and for emergencies with the completion of the upgrades to the Ilderton Water Storage system.

The province invested $2 million in the system upgrade - one of 89 capital infrastructure projects that was supported by Ontario's Municipal Infrastructure Investment fund.

Quick Facts

  • Through the Municipal Infrastructure Investment fund the province committed up to $89 million to help municipalities provide safe and reliable local infrastructure.
  • Modernizing infrastructure will support more than 110,000 jobs a year on average in construction and related industries.
  • A Conference Board of Canada report estimated that Ontario’s public infrastructure investment would add more than $1,000 to the average annual income of Ontarians in 2014 and lower the unemployment rate by about one percentage point.
